hey! so I am doing PAG 3.3 determination of the enthalpy changes of combustion (OCR A) and stuck on the questions:

2) Evaluate your results by comparing your experimental value to the accepted enthalpy change for the combustion of the alcohol and suggest the reasons why there is a difference

reason I am stuck:
- WHERE ARE THESE ACCEPTED ENTHALPY VALUES?!? I’m trying to look online but everywhere gives different values so idk which one to use. if anyone can help and give the values for: methanol, ethanol, propan-1-ol, but an-1-ol and pentan-1-ol that would be appreciated

4) calculate the enthalpy change of combustion for methanol, ethanol, propanol, butanol and pentanol using bond enthalpies. (you will need to look up values for relevant bonds)

reason I am stuck:
- is this a hess’ law question or am I overthinking this aha?
- where do I find the values for the relevant bonds 😭

thank you so much!

You will find various values. The best thing to do is pick one you like and then in your write-up state where you found the values. You know, a citation , i.e. a reference list. One of the CPAC skills you need to show if referencing. Why not start now?

You no doubt did bond energy Qs at GCSE, but you didn't call it a Hess' calc then, so why start now (for the record: it is effectively a Hess' calc.)

You don't need to do any extension Qs to be awarded your CPAC skills.
